首页新闻找找看学习计划

sqlserver自动增长字段

0
悬赏园豆:5 [待解决问题]

sqlserver自动增长字段最大可以到多少?

邻家男人的主页 邻家男人 | 初学一级 | 园豆:191
提问于:2012-05-08 17:01
< >
分享
所有回答(4)
1

看你的用的什么类型了,参照MSDN

写代码的小2B | 园豆:4346 (老鸟四级) | 2012-05-08 17:20
0

和自增长字段的类型有关系,如果是int就是int的最大值,bigint就是long的最大值。

玉开 | 园豆:8822 (大侠五级) | 2012-05-08 20:33
0

和类型有关系

bigint

-2^63 (-9,223,372,036,854,775,808) 到 2^63-1 (9,223,372,036,854,775,807)

8 字节

int

-2^31 (-2,147,483,648) 到 2^31-1 (2,147,483,647)

4 字节

smallint

-2^15 (-32,768) 到 2^15-1 (32,767)

2 字节

tinyint

0 到 255

1 字节

小材小用 | 园豆:639 (小虾三级) | 2012-05-08 21:12
1

这个必须得看下你用的数据类型int,bigint,smallint这些的范围都不一样,那么最大的也就不一样了,使用int都够你用的了。真实项目中估计你也不会看到int在数据库中不够用。

pasig10038 | 园豆:387 (菜鸟二级) | 2012-06-22 11:46
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册